Key Metrics Comparison
| Metric | AA | IRM | Winner |
|---|---|---|---|
| Market Cap | $16.78B | $31.61B | IRM |
| P/E Ratio | 14.55 | 218.04 | AA |
| EPS (TTM) | $4.37 | $0.49 | AA |
| Revenue Growth | -0.0% | 0.2% | IRM |
| Gross Margin | 17.9% | 55.4% | IRM |
